The blood supply and circulation to our legs, feet and toes has a direct impact on our tissue health. The blood supplies oxygen to the tissues which is a vital part of staying alive.
Our Podiatrists in Ballarat and Maryborough complete regular testing on the bloodflow to your feet and toes as part of their regular assessments.
The team at Ballarat Podiatry are able to test how well blood is passing through the large and small arteries of the lower legs, feet and toes as part of a painless and non-invasive vascular assessment.
The information your Ballarat Podiatrists (or Maryborough Podiatrist, depending on which of our clinics you visit) gain by assessing your blood supply and circulation, helps us to diagnose and monitor for any signs of Peripheral Arterial Disease (PAD).
